r23485: This checkin consists mostly of refactorings in preparation of the
activation of global registry options in loadparm.c, mainly to extract functionality from net_conf.c to be made availabel elsewhere and to minimize linker dependencies. In detail: * move functions registry_push/pull_value from lib/util_reg.c to new file lib/util_reg_api.c * create a fake user token consisting of builtin administrators sid and se_disk_operators privilege by hand instead of using get_root_nt_token() to minimize linker deps for bin/net. + new function registry_create_admin_token() in new lib/util_reg_smbconf.c + move dup_nt_token from auth/token_util.c to new file lib/util_nttoken.c + adapt net_conf.c and Makefile.in accordingly. * split lib/profiles.c into two parts: new file lib/profiles_basic.c takes all the low level mask manipulation and format conversion functions (se_priv, privset, luid). the privs array is completely hidden from profiles.c by adding some access-functions. some mask-functions are not static anymore. Generally, SID- and LUID-related stuff that has more dependencies is kept in lib/profiles.c * Move initialization of regdb from net_conf.c into a function registry_init_regdb() in lib/util_reg_smbconf.c.
